There’s a reason why spicy dishes keep us coming back for more. The heat we experience from chili peppers is our reaction to capsaicin, a compound that tricks our brains into feeling warmth, which triggers the release of endorphins, our body’s natural feel-good chemicals, creating a pleasurable burning sensation. But the love affair with spice goes beyond just a fun burn. Capsaicin also boasts a range of potential health benefits, from boosting metabolism and aiding digestion to potentially lowering inflammation and even fighting certain cancers.
